Sequoia is a 9-year-old girl from Texas who is hoping to be adopted.

Sequoia is a beautiful child, with a beautiful smile. Her smile can light up a room. She has a very friendly personality. Sequoia responds energetically to positive reinforcements. Sequoia has many medical challenges. She is diagnosed with several conditions that affect her development. She has Cerebral Palsy, she is blind, has a seizure disorder and she is on several different medications. She is medically fragile. Sequoia loves to listen to all kinds of music. Sequoia will even makes noises to sing along to the music. She also loves toys that make noise. Sequoia is very limited in her movement and requires a G-button to feed her. She is on a liquid diet. Sequoia receives occupational and physical therapy 2 times a week. She is taught by a home bound teacher from the school district.

Sequoia needs a family that will be pateint with her and be able to provide constant supervision. She is on several different medications and relies on a caregiver for them. She needs a family who has some knowledge about Sequoia medical needs. The family should be be willing to spend plenty of time with Sequoia.
